I think this one is perfect. The card base is kraft run though my Cuttlebug embossing folder. Then I went over the dots with white snow ink from Papertrey Ink. It looked too perfect (but can’t wait until I want want perfect white dots!) so I ran some cocoa ink around the edge only. 

The green twill around the card is a fake out. I put a foam dot right in the middle of the panel where the ribbon would thread through so I slipped a tab of ribbon under the left side and I just put two pieces of angle cut ribbon together, slightly staggered, tied with twine and stuck the edges under the panel. I actually really like how it turned out. It uses way less ribbon and there are no ugly ends on the inside of the card either.

RECIPE
Stamps:
Verve Beautiful you
Ink: cocoa, coral-SU!, scattered straw-Distress Ink, ColorBox roan chalk ink, fresh snow-PTI
Paper: kraft, vanilla CS-SU!, Earth Love DP-Cosmo Cricket
Accessories: white jute-Sharon Johnson Stamp Simply store, twill-SU!, PTI buttons, foam dots-Jody Morrow, Cuttlebug swiss dots embossing folder
